Keeping an eye on the Bus
Atisbando el Bus (lit. Keeping an eye on the Bus) is a project that is developed in the province of San José, Costa Rica, and seeks to involve the users and business licensees of five bus routes that circulate in, from or to the metropolitan historical center. Its goal is to know if the buses are timely and effectively meet the requirements to provide the public transport service. Atisbando el Bus is an initiative of the organization Abriendo Datos Costa Rica, which consists of a research and experimentation project about the main problems of the public transport service. The results of this research are intended to be applied in the development of a prototype for a technological application.
